Vivo Y85 Helio P22: Pros and Cons
Vivo announced the launch of the Y85 Helio P22 smartphone in 2019. The manufacturer is offering this smartphone with 6.22 inch IPS display, Mediatek Helio P22 MT6762 SoC, and 4 GB of RAM. The smartphone runs on the Android OS v8.1 (Oreo) operating system. This phone uses a high resolution 720 x 1520 px, 6.22 inch IPS display. The multi-camera setup has specialized features. Vivo Y85 Helio P22 specifications
Brand | Vivo |
---|---|
Name | Y85 Helio P22 |
Model | Y85H |
Release date | 2019 |
Weight, dimensions, colors
Weight | 5.36 oz |
---|---|
Dimensions | 6.11 x 2.96 x 0.3 inch |
Colors | black, red |
SIM type | Nano SIM |

System, chipset, performance
OS version | Android OS v8.1 (Oreo) |
---|---|
SoC | Mediatek Helio P22 MT6762 |
GPU | PowerVR GE8320 |

Display type, size, resolution
Display type | IPS |
---|---|
Screen size | 6.22 inch |
Resolution | 720 x 1520 px |
Multitouch support | yes |

Memory, storage
RAM | 4 GB |
---|---|
Internal storage | 32 GB |
Memory card slot | microSD |
The Vivo Y85 Helio P22 comes with 4 GB of RAM, which is considered to be sufficient for most users' needs. Having more RAM alone does not guarantee better performance. Generally, a smartphone should have a minimum of 32 GB of internal storage. The Y85 Helio P22 has 32 GB. You can expand the internal storage of the Y85 Helio P22 (32 GB) by using a compatible microSD card.
Cameras, flash
Main camera | 13 + 2 MP, 4160 x 3120 px, autofocus |
---|---|
Flash | LED |
Selfie camera | 8 MP |
Multiple cameras or depth sensors can help the smartphone. They can make its portrait mode effects more appealing. The Y85 Helio P22 does not have optical image stabilization (OIS).
Connectivity, network, wireless
GSM 2G bands | 850 / 900 / 1800 / 1900 |
---|---|
Network coverage | 2G / 3G / 4G |
Wi-Fi | Wi-Fi 802.11 b/g/n |
Bluetooth | v4.2, A2DP |
GPS | A-GPS, GLONASS |
NFC | no |
FM radio | yes |
USB | microUSB 2.0 |
Headphone | 3.5 mm jack |

Battery type, capacity, charger
Type | Li-Ion 3260 mAh, non-removable |
---|
The Li-Ion 3260 mAh, non-removable battery gives the smartphone a good battery backup. The Li-ion is a low maintenance battery. It does not need periodic full discharge. The Y85 Helio P22 does not have a removable battery, it integrates the battery into the phone's design.
Features, sensors, specials
Sensors | accelerometer, compass, fingerprint, gyroscope, light, proximity |
---|---|
Specials | Dual SIM, Fast charging |
